Australian Development Gateway

The Australian Development Gateway (ADG) strives to support members of the development community in their efforts to reduce poverty and enhance sustainable development in the Asia Pacific region. The site has been created with participation from members of government, private, academia and non-government organisations. User feedback mechanisms have been incorporated to guide future directions of the site. The site is optimised for low bandwidth access to enable the widest participation throughout the Asia Pacific region.

Global climate change: can agriculture cope?

This CGIAR research paper looks at the growing challenges farmers and the agricultural sector are facing from the impacts of climate change. It addresses the following key concerns:
- Mapping the menace of global climate change
- Adapting agricultural systems to climate change
- Managing tropical lands to mitigate climate change

The expected impacts, including more frequent and severe drought and flooding, as well as shorter growing seasons are of grave concern to the 15 international research Centres supported by the CGIAR.
